On Saturday, November 23, 2013 at 10 am, The Windham Textile and History Museum will sponsor the tenth installment in its Mill of the Month Program. This month participants will visit the Kirby Mill in Mansfield Hollow, CT. The Kirby Mill has been used for the production of thread and eyeglasses and is presently used for machine design and fabrication. Of special interest will be the current installation of an innovative turbine system which uses flowing water to produce electricity. The tour, given by Michelle and Sam Shifrin, will include the exterior of the mill and some interior areas. Cost is $8 per person, $5 for museum members.
